Haryana men, Odisha women clinch their fourth consecutive gold in Rugby

Dehradun, January 31: Haryana men’s and Odisha women’s Rugby Sevens teams won gold medals for the fourth time consecutively at 38th National Games held in Ganga Athletics Stadium in the Maharana Pratap Sports College here today. Haryana beat Maharashtra 22-7 in the men’s final while Odisha defeated Bihar 29-5 In the women’s final.

Wearing the confidence of a champion team, Haryana dominated the men’s gold medal from the word go. Maharashtra men tried gamely to challenge the most dominant team on the national circuit, leveling scores at 7-7 but Haryana stepped up the pressure to beat Maharashtra in the second-half by 15-0, hence winning the game by 22-7.

Odisha women’s squad posted its most authoritative win in the final, surpassing the 22-0 victory over Maharashtra in 2022 in Ahmedabad. Bihar, which had kept Odisha down to 12-7 in the final in Goa, was unable to make an impression on the most formidable women’s team in the country until rather late in the match.

 

Odisha, reeling from the defeat by Maharashtra in the semifinals, was slow off the blocks in the men’s bronze medal play off against West Bengal. It was not until it had conceded two tries that Odisha found its rhythm. From 0-10, it stepped on the pedal to open up a 26-10 lead, giving West Bengal no chance of breaching its defence.

In the women’s bronze medal play off, Delhi trailed Maharashtra for the longest time after conceding a try in the opening minute. It managed to swing the pendulum the other way with a great effort late in the first half and early in the second. Maharashtra broke Delhi’s resolve and heart in the final three minutes, thus walking away with the medal with a 17-10 victory.
